Appointment of new Lecturer

Dr Jennifer CooperWe are delighted to announce the appointment of the Reverend Dr Jennifer Cooper, BA (Toronto), MA (Ottawa), DPhil (Oxon.), as a full-time Lecturer and Tutor at the College of the Resurrection with effect from early 2009. Dr Cooper will teach systematic and pastoral theology, and will have particular responsibility for student placements in pastoral and mission settings.

Ordained priest in 2007, Dr Cooper brings to the College a wealth of pastoral experience. She has served in parochial ministry both as a professed Religious and most recently as a member of the clergy. In addition, she has spent eight years working in student welfare, and a further eight years as Director of the Women in Crisis Project in the Diocese of Ottawa.

Dr Cooper is a member of the Faculty of Theology in the University of Oxford, and currently combines part-time work as a Lecturer in Theology at St Benet’s Hall Oxford with full-time parish ministry in the Diocese of Bristol. Prior to her present appointments, Dr Cooper held the posts of Liddon Research Fellow and Senior College Lecturer at Keble College Oxford.

Dr Cooper's theological interests span the areas of Christian doctrine and pastoral theology. She has a particular interest in twentieth century theology, especially in Christology, theological anthropology, sacramental theology, Vatican II, and the French ressourcement theologians. She is currently working on two books on the theology of Edward Schillebeeckx.
